Abstract

Dedicated short range communication enables communication between vehicles, DSRC finds its application in implementing safety measures for vehicles. In order to design such radars, antennas which match the radar's technical requirements is essential. Hence, antennas which are conformal only with wide impedance bandwidth is important. A wideband conformal antenna is proposed in this paper for DSRC system. The operating frequency of the antenna is 5.6GHz with a bandwidth of 660MHz. The proposed antenna is fabricated and it is characterized. The antenna is mounted on a generic hatchback car and the return loss and radiation pattern are computed.
